Steven Madden's 81% Surge: Should Investors Care About This Director's Sale?
💡 Steven Madden's stock price has surged 81%, but investors are wondering if a director's sale is a cause for concern.
The Steven Madden () stock price has skyrocketed 81% in recent months, leaving investors eager to understand the driving forces behind this impressive rally. The company, a leading designer and marketer of fashion footwear and accessories, has been benefiting from a strong consumer demand and strategic partnerships. However, a recent sale of shares by a director has raised questions about the company's future prospects.
Director's Sale Raises Questions
The sale of $120,000 worth of shares by Steven Madden's Director, Domenico De Sole, has sparked concerns among investors. While the sale is not unusual, especially given the significant stock price appreciation, it has led to speculation about the company's future growth prospects. De Sole's sale represents a 1.3% stake in the company and has ignited debate about the potential impact on Steven Madden's stock price.
Company Performance
Steven Madden's financial performance has been impressive, with the company reporting strong revenue growth and increasing profitability. The company's gross margin has expanded by 200 basis points in the latest quarter, driven by a successful pricing strategy and cost-saving initiatives. Additionally, Steven Madden has been investing heavily in digital marketing and e-commerce platforms, which has helped to drive sales growth.
Industry Trends
The fashion industry has been experiencing a significant shift towards online shopping, and Steven Madden has been well-positioned to take advantage of this trend. The company's strong brand portfolio and ability to adapt to changing consumer preferences have enabled it to maintain its market share. Furthermore, Steven Madden's partnerships with popular influencers and celebrities have helped to increase brand awareness and drive sales.
